Malatang is one of the most popular dishes originating from China. Glade Pinner is the first Malatang restaurant in Oslo — and in Norway — to offer halal beef and chicken. With Malatang, you pick and build your own bowl, weigh it, and then choose your preferred soup base. A standard bowl cost around 200 - 300 kroner. They offer the classic Szechuan mala soup base, mildly to medium spicy with the distinctive numbing flavor of Szechuan pepper. You can also find the most popular spicy sesame dry mix — rich, aromatic, and full of flavor. In addition, they offer spicy sour and tomato soup bases, so there’s something for every taste.
